February 13, 2008

Dear Friend,

I want to thank you for your support over the past year as I campaigned for the Democratic presidential nomination. Your many sacrifices on my behalf meant the world to the Biden family and me. Without your help, I would not have had the opportunity to impact the debate Democrats are now having as to the best way to get our country back on track and to undo the damage of the last seven years.

Though my bid for the Democratic presidential nomination has ended, my involvement in the debate over the direction of our country has not. I am blessed to be back in the United States Senate. This year I will campaign for re-election in Delaware as well as work as hard as possible on behalf of the Democratic Party’s presidential nominee. In order to do this, I must first retire the debt that remains from my presidential campaign. You have been more than generous in the past but I ask that you help me retire the debt by contributing to Biden for President.

Please join me for a fundraising reception on Thursday, March 6th, from 5:30 to 7:00 p.m. The reception will be held at Johnny’s Halfshell located at 400 North Capitol Street, NW, in Washington, DC. Details are below. To RSVP for the March 6th reception, please contact Danny O’Brien at 302-574-2008 or danny@joebiden.com.

Again, thank you for making it possible for me to have campaigned for the Democratic presidential nomination. I look forward to seeing you on March 6th.

Sincerely,



Joseph R. Biden, Jr.
